Senior Staff
John D. Whitney, President
Mr. Whitney has over 25 years experience in the federal, military and financial
publishing industries. He has held senior level positions at the Financial Times,
the Economist, National Institute of Business Management, Nature Publishing,
MilitaryReport Group and Grantham University. During his career, Mr. Whitney
founded and launched eleven websites for the federal, military and business
communities and has authored dozens of books and guides. Mr. Whitney received
his undergraduate degree at St. John's University.
Susan A. Whitney, Vice President, Director of Publishing
Ms. Whitney has over 20 years of experience in the print and online
publishing industry, including senior level positions at America
Online, Ziff-Davis and Gruner & Jahr. She has also held Director
level positions at non-profit associations, including Water Environment
Federation and AARP Pharmacy Service. Ms. Whitney has extensive experience
in developing online training courses, online publishing, as well as
traditional print magazines, print newsletters and book publishing.
Ms. Whitney received her undergraduate degree from Bentley University.
